Neonatologist

The CHOC Specialists Division of Neonatology is seeking Board Certified/Eligible Neonatologists to join our well-established group of 70 neonatologists providing coverage at our regional 100 bed level 4 NICU at Children's Hospital of Orange County (CHOC) and 13 other level 3 and level 2 NICU’s with additional locations in Southern California. The group also has an expanding newborn hospitalist program and is supported by advance practice providers. The CHOC NICU has facilities for ECMO and Cardiac Surgeries and runs busy specialized lines of neonatal services including a vibrant Small Baby Unit, a Surgical NICU, a CVNICU and a Neuro NICU.

There is a shared Neonatology fellowship program with the University of California, Irvine, a new Neonatal Hemodynamic and Cardiovascular fellowship program and a pediatric residency program at CHOC. The Division supports broad research programs in both clinical and quality improvement. CHOC prides itself as being one of few children’s hospitals with a distinguished innovation center and artificial intelligence MI3 program.

CHOC Specialists has 26 pediatric medical and surgical subspecialty divisions which provide the wide spectrum of pediatric subspecialty clinical services, from basic care to leading-edge treatment for diseases and medical conditions affecting children. Comprised of more than 350 recognized pediatric subspecialists, our physicians and advance practice providers provide expert, innovative and compassionate care for infants, children, adolescents and, in some specialties, adult patients.
